The sound quality can be affected by many factors. When it comes to frequency range, a wider range will allow more detail to be heard during your listening session. However, it is important to note that the ability to perceive frequencies varies from person to person. The average person is able to hear frequencies in the range of 16 to 20 000 Hz. That is why headphone manufacturers usually focus on the 20 to 20 000 Hz range. If the lower values are lower, headphones are better able to reproduce bass tones, as these represent frequencies up to approximately 256 Hz. Conversely, values from 2 048 Hz upwards are treble. Thus, headphones with a high upper limit will provide a much more accurate reproduction of high tones. Headphones MSI DS502 have a frequency range of 20 - 20000 Hz. The MSI DS502 reaches the sensitivity values of 105 dB. The sensitivity of the headphones expresses the ability of the headphones to pick up the signal from the source and reproduce it with sufficient volume. The higher the sensitivity, the more easily the signal is converted to sound and the louder the headphones are able to play at a lower power consumption. The design of the headphones and their ear cups can also affect the quality of the audio output. The closed design does not allow ambient noise or sound from the headphones to flow outwards. Not only will you enjoy music in noisy environments, but you won't disturb anyone while enjoying listening session. The closed-back design makes the headphones suitable for the office or for travel.
